Contenu du cours
Notions de Base de Java
Notions de Base de Java
Rôle de Java dans le Backend
Comment Java est-il utilisé dans le Backend ?
Java est un langage de programmation polyvalent. Il peut être utilisé pour écrire une grande variété de programmes, allant des applications web aux jeux vidéo complets. Prenons l'exemple d'une application web, ou simplement d'un site internet, et explorons le rôle de Java :
Comment fonctionne une application web ?
Pour commencer, il est essentiel de comprendre le fonctionnement typique d'une application web. C'est assez simple. Par exemple, lorsque l'utilisateur clique sur le bouton d'inscription d'un site, le frontend envoie les données et une requête au Backend pour traitement. Le Backend reçoit cette requête, effectue les opérations nécessaires—comme enregistrer l'utilisateur dans la base de données et l'inscrire—puis renvoie une réponse au frontend pour confirmer que tout s'est bien passé.
C'est ainsi que le Backend et le frontend collaborent. Dans ce partenariat, Java occupe le rôle du Backend, gérant les données et les requêtes provenant du frontend et réalisant les tâches en arrière-plan que les utilisateurs ne voient pas directement.
Il est évident qu'il n'y a rien de trop complexe ici. Mais que fait exactement Java ? Java gère diverses opérations logiques, traite les données, récupère et stocke des informations dans la base de données, et interagit avec des API tierces pour gérer et envoyer des données au frontend.
Nous n'aborderons pas les détails du développement frontend dans ce cours. Vous pouvez consulter les informations nécessaires dans le cours Ultimate HTML.
Plan d'apprentissage
Que vous soyez prêt à avoir un impact significatif sur votre avenir ou simplement curieux d'en savoir plus sur l'un des langages de programmation les plus populaires, ce cours est fait pour vous !
La structure du cours est simple. Voici ce que vous allez apprendre :
Fonctionnement de Java et raisons de sa large utilisation ;
Syntaxe de base et principales caractéristiques du langage ;
Utilisation des boucles pour répéter efficacement des tâches ;
Manipulation des tableaux pour stocker et gérer des données ;
Manipulation des chaînes de caractères pour traiter du texte.
Merci pour vos commentaires !